We all know the kind of craze that are concerts. And when celebs jump into the crowd while performing --called crowd surfing --  the mob goes berserk trying to get hold of the celeb, increasing the risk of a stampede.

In yesterday’s incident, Ranveer jumped onto the crowd and in the craze to catch the actor, the crowd went berserk, and according to some pictures published by mid-day some ladies happened to fall down. Thankfully no casualties have been reported. See the videos below:

But there were full chances of something going drastically wrong, with either the actor or those whom he landed on. Generally, such acts are choreographed in such a way that the artist’s core team who stand near the stage catch his or her fall. However, the Ranveer incident proves that such impromptu stunts need to be seriously reviewed and even avoided, if necessary.
